Pedestrian dies after being hit by multiple vehicles while crossing N.J. city street, authorities say

A pedestrian died after being struck by multiple vehicles late Thursday while attempting to cross a street in Elizabeth, authorities said.

The victim, whose name and age were withheld, was struck about 11:30 p.m. while crossing in the area of Spring Street and North Avenue, city officials said Friday morning.

The drivers believed to have hit the pedestrian all remained on the scene and cooperated with police, an Elizabeth spokeswoman said.

No charges were filed and the crash remains under investigation, the spokeswoman said.
